- Our clients include banks, healthcare providers, backend services for tech companies, and we also offer ODC support for US-based clients.
- Main revenue comes from providing services, specifically through an offshore development center for US clients, alongside a consistent cloud management fee from our insurance sector customer.
- Business also run special consulting projects for Red Hat, primarily serving clients in the Middle East, which contributes significantly to our income.
- We’ve developed two proprietary products: a cloud security platform currently in use by an enterprise insurance client and a middleware operations platform deployed in a bank in Bahrain.
- Business is currently focused on expanding the adoption of our products over the next 12 to 18 months, aiming to onboard more customers to strengthen our market presence.
- The experienced founder has over 25 years in the enterprise tech scene, previously running a successful Linux business that gained international acclaim.
- Business has strong client relationships, typically working on a minimum 6-month contract basis, ensuring we have stability and longevity with our clients.
- Our business has worked with at least 500 customers in total, all of whom have been satisfied with the results.
- Business is certified in multiple areas (CMMI Level 3, SOC 2, ISO standards), which showcases our commitment to quality and security in all our offerings.
- Earlier, the business had a channel segment that we decided to drop because it seemed riskier and didn’t align well with our mission, which may have played a role in the overall decline in sales. However, we started seeing growth and gaining more clients in other areas like cybersecurity and banking software, and the business has continued to expand in these sectors.
The two proprietary products are newer and still in early adoption. The cloud security platform is live with one enterprise customer in the insurance sector, and the middleware operations platform is deployed at one banking customer in Bahrain. Both are being used in production by these early customers, and we're working to expand adoption over the next 12 to 18 months.
The business owns close to 24 Xeon servers (approx. value of INR 20Lac), SAN storage, and firewall infrastructure supporting its delivery and lab environments (approx. value of 10 Lac), along with 100+ Lenovo ThinkPad laptops issued to staff (approx. value of INR 50Lac). Supporting IT infrastructure includes network switches, rack server enclosures (approx. value of INR 10 Lac), and UPS backup for the server environment (approx. value of INR 5 Lac). Physical security assets at the facility include CCTV cameras, access control devices, and additional cameras for monitoring (approx. value of INR 5 Lac)
- Intangible assets:
The business owns two proprietary software platforms, one in cloud security and DevSecOps automation and one in middleware and application server operations management, both developed in-house and currently deployed with early customers. Two patents have been filed related to these products, with additional patents in development. The company also holds a set of quality and security certifications (CMMI Level 3, SOC 2, ISO 9001:2015, ISO/IEC 27001) GST registration, private limited incorporation and established technology partnerships with major cloud and database platform providers.
